When connecting iPod®

Each time you briefly press the “RPT/ RDM” button, the mode changes in the following sequence.

• The “ALL RPT” indication refers to the repeat playback of all indexes in the entire iPod®.

• The “SONG RPT” indication refers to the repeat playback of a single index.

It repeats the index that is playing.

• When an audiobook is playing, the mode does not change even if you press the “RPT/RDM” button.
